#315df0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#315df0 is composed of 19.2% red, 36.5%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.6% cyan, 61.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 226.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 56.7%. #315df0 color hex could be obtained by blending #62baff with #0000e1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#315df0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#315df0 has RGB values of R:49, G:93, B:240 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 3235312.

Shades and Tints of #315df0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01040d is the darkest color, while #fafb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#315df0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8f93 is the less saturated color, while #2958f9 is the most saturated one.
